Who we are at Osmo:

Osmo is a digital olfaction company, on a mission to give computers a sense of smell to improve the health and wellbeing of human life. Why? Our sense of smell both enriches and saves lives, and has a deep and direct connection to our emotions and memory.

Olfactory Intelligence has applications across industries including fragrance, manufacturing, security, medicine, and more. We believe in the power of automation and thoughtfully applied AI/ML to solve problems beyond the reach of human intuition alone. Osmo is headquartered in New York, NY, with a new facility in New Jersey, and offices in Somerville, MA.

The Opportunity

Following our Q3 2025 NetSuite implementation, Osmo is entering a critical next phase: architecting the bridge between our digital core and our physical manufacturing floor. While NetSuite established a foundational ERP layer, integration with manufacturing workflows has been only partially successful. We are now implementing a new Manufacturing Execution System (MES) and deeply integrating it with NetSuite to create a reliable, scalable digital factory.

This is not a narrow IT administration role. You will operate as the architect of our manufacturing systems stack—embedded in a high-performance engineering culture and partnered with dedicated SREs and Software Engineers who support infrastructure and custom middleware. You will leverage advanced AI development tools (Cursor, Copilot, etc.) to accelerate development, documentation, and data governance, allowing you to focus on system architecture and operational impact.

What You’ll Do

Architect the Digital Factory

  • Own the selection, technical architecture, and configuration of our new MES platform and its integration with NetSuite

  • Assess and stabilize current NetSuite manufacturing configurations, improving reliability of inventory transactions, costing, and production flows

  • Define clear system-of-record boundaries between ERP and MES

  • Establish scalable integration patterns to support long-term growth

Engineer Robust Integrations

  • Partner with SRE and Software Engineering teams to design and build API-first integrations

    between ERP, MES, and physical hardware (robotic dosing systems, QC sensors, label printing)

  • Design bidirectional data flows for process orders, BOMs, material consumption, and batch

    genealogy

  • Implement resilient error handling, reconciliation logic, and auditability across systems

  • Ensure accurate financial impact of inventory movements and production transactions

Digitize Fragrance Chemistry

  • Translate complex fragrance manufacturing workflows—recipe scaling, submix creation, material allocation—into scalable system logic

  • Design intuitive shop floor interfaces for manual dosing guidance and automated batch sheet generation

  • Implement quality control workflows ensuring full traceability from raw materials to finished goods

  • Maintain 100% batch genealogy and compliance-ready data structures

Data Governance & System Ownership

  • Establish master data governance standards for materials, BOMs, process instructions, and suppliers

  • Define validation rules and transaction controls to protect data integrity

  • Act as Product Owner for internal manufacturing systems, continuously refining workflows based on real-time floor feedback

  • Document system architecture, integration patterns, and operational playbooks

Innovation & AI-Augmented Development

  • Continuously improve system performance and usability

  • Identify opportunities to automate reconciliation, validation, and reporting workflows
